Watch and Pray

How should we orient our minds each day to insure that we are faithful to the Lord? That is a question that each of us must answer for ourselves, or else we will fail in living the Christian life as we should. I know there are many factors that have to be considered when we decide how to set our mind on the right things. However, I believe that Jesus' counsel to the disciples in the Garden of Gethsemane is very wise for all of us all of the time. He exhorted them to watch and pray. (Mark 14:38) Let's explore what this means and why we need to do it.

We need to watch the things that are going on around us all of the time. We must not just sleep walk through each day subjecting ourselves to whatever influences come our way. We need to watch out for the sinful things and avoid them. We need to watch for the activity of God and join Him in it. When we are soberly watching, then, we know how to pray. We can pray for the power of the Spirit to avoid the temptations and for the same power and wisdom to know how to serve God in what He is doing. We must do this to be spiritually effective in life, because our spirit is willing to do the right things, but our flesh is weak. If we try to do God's will in the power of our flesh or our human capability, we will always fail. Satan and his forces are much stronger than we are. However, they are no match for the power of the Spirit, and God's wisdom will always show us what to do, if we are faithful to ask Him. Therefore, I hope that each of us determine to watch and pray each day, so we can enjoy the favor of God on our lives, instead of being defeated by sin.
